티스토리 뷰

반응형

 

기존의 아이콘에서 색만 변경하기

style.xml에 새로운 스타일 추가 후 

    <style name="DrawerIcon" parent="Widget.AppCompat.DrawerArrowToggle">
        <item name="color">@color/black</item>
    </style>

사용중인 theme에 추가해주기

    <style name="AppTheme" parent="Theme.AppCompat.Light.DarkActionBar">
    	...
        
        <item name="drawerArrowStyle">@style/DrawerIcon</item>
    </style>

 

 

Drawable로 아이콘 자체 변경하기

Navigation Drawer 셋팅 있는 액티비티에서 setNavigationIcon로 추가하면 된다

toolbar.setNavigationIcon(R.drawable.hamburgericon)

 

 

더 좋은방법이 있을수도 있지만...

코틀린으로 레퍼런스 찾기 너무 어렵다 ㅜㅜ

반응형